  • 🔥 This technical video from Cloyes covers the removal and installation of the timing system for Chrysler's Pentastar 3.2 and 3.6L DOHC V6 engines.

    Without the special tools to hold the camshafts in place, do I have to worry about damaging valves once chain tension is released?

    • @Cloyes01
      @Cloyes01  3 หลายเดือนก่อน +1

      No, when you pull the chain off the cams may move a little bit, but only in a direction that will close the valves. Valve spring pressures are too high to allow a valve to open without manual rotation of the cams.
